Van Sickle Trailhead

Highlight • Trail

Located at the intersection of Montreal Avenue and Park Avenue right behind Harrah’s Casino Resort. Follow the stone sign to Van Sickle Bi-State Park and you will find the trailhead right next to the parking lot. Van Sickle Trail offers a quick hike and stunning hike to a small waterfall and beautiful panoramas of Lake Tahoe. The lower part of the trail is easy, passing through boulders, while it becomes a bit steeper and more moderate about 10 minutes into the hike. From the trail, you can enjoy views of Mt. Tallac, South Lake Tahoe casinos, Edgewood Tahoe golf course, and even the north shore of Tahoe in the distance.

South Lake Tahoe

Highlight • Settlement

South Lake Tahoe is an important hitching town for hikers along the Pacific Crest Trail. It is one of the biggest cities you will get into with numerous restaurants and accommodations. There is a big grocery store and an outfitter next to it. The best option to get into town is from Highway 50.

Upper Truckee River Bike Path

Highlight (Segment) • Cycleway

This bike path is part of the South Tahoe Bikeway. This segment is a popular corridor for cyclists, runners, and hikers to get from the Tahoe Keys to South Lake Tahoe. The path is well paved and has a cool elevated bridge along the way.
